| A | B |
| Ipsilateral | belonging to or occurring on the same side of body |
| Contralateral | relating to the side of body opposite to that on which a particular structure or condition occurs |
| Rostral | sitting or occurring near the front end of the body, especially in the region of the nose |
| cervical region | neck & spine |
| cephalic region | head or cranial |
| abdominal region | abdomen |
| pelvic region | pelvis |
| Orbital | eye socket |
| Buccal | cheek |
| Oral | mouth |
| Auricular | ear or ear lobe |
| Occipital | the back of the head or skull |
| Zygomatic | cheek bone |
| Axillary | Under the arm |
| Mammary | breast |
| Pectoral | chest |
| Sternal | sternum |
| Coxal | hip bone or joint |
| Lumbar | lower back |
| Sacral | sacrum |
| Perineal | area between the anus and vulva or scrotum |
| Vertebral | small bones forming the spine |
| Scapular | shoulder blade |
| Popliteal | back of the knee |
| Digital | finger(s) |
| Manus | terminal segment of a forelimb, corresponding to the hand & wrist |
| Olecranal | bony prominence of the elbow |
| Brachial | upper arm |
| Antecubital | the inner surface of the arm at the elbow joint |
| Palmar | palm surface of the hand |
| Carpal | wrist bones |
| Crural | relating to the leg or thigh |
| Plantar surface | bottom of foot |
| Gluteal | buttocks |
| Tarsal | foot bones |
| Ped | foot |
| Sural | calf |
| Calcaneal | heel bone |
